You got it right this time... and websites and engine sellers are the main problem with why you're confused.
Some sites list the b16A SiR II as the b16a2 and it is not the same thing.
If you have a B16A 2nd Gen it is JDM, the usdm engine have a number after the last letter.
The B16A2 only came in the 99-00 civic Si USDM.
The problem with putting the B16A SiR2 into a 99-00 civic is that it is obd1 and the car is obd2 and made to mount in earlier years, but it can still be done.
You will need the 99-00 Si Rear mount bracket.
The shiftlinkage included with the engine swap will work.
You will need to get an obd2b Civic Si harness (or 99-00 Civic Ex harness), injectors, alternator and distributor... and after finding all those, you'd be better off getting the B16A2 from the 99-00 Si or even a GSR.
The b16A2 complete swap will come with about 95% of everything you need to drop it in.
